Artem Belevich c62214da3d [CUDA] add support for the new kernel launch API in CUDA-9.2+.
Instead of calling CUDA runtime to arrange function arguments,
the new API constructs arguments in a local array and the kernels
are launched with __cudaLaunchKernel().

The old API has been deprecated and is expected to go away
in the next CUDA release.

// RUN: %clang_cc1 -target-sdk-version=8.0 -emit-llvm %s -o - \
// RUN: | FileCheck %s --check-prefixes=CUDA-OLD,CHECK
// RUN: %clang_cc1 -target-sdk-version=9.2 -emit-llvm %s -o - \
// RUN: | FileCheck %s --check-prefixes=CUDA-NEW,CHECK
// RUN: %clang_cc1 -x hip -emit-llvm %s -o - \
// RUN: | FileCheck %s --check-prefixes=HIP,CHECK
#include "Inputs/cuda.h"
// CHECK-LABEL: define{{.*}}g1
// HIP: call{{.*}}hipSetupArgument
// HIP: call{{.*}}hipLaunchByPtr
// CUDA-OLD: call{{.*}}cudaSetupArgument
// CUDA-OLD: call{{.*}}cudaLaunch
// CUDA-NEW: call{{.*}}__cudaPopCallConfiguration
// CUDA-NEW: call{{.*}}cudaLaunchKernel
__global__ void g1(int x) {}
// CHECK-LABEL: define{{.*}}main
int main(void) {
// HIP: call{{.*}}hipConfigureCall
// CUDA-OLD: call{{.*}}cudaConfigureCall
// CUDA-NEW: call{{.*}}__cudaPushCallConfiguration
// CHECK: icmp
// CHECK: br
// CHECK: call{{.*}}g1
g1<<<1, 1>>>(42);
}
